Position Summary:

Rowan-Cabarrus Community College is seeking an Accounting Technician to join our business office. This position will report directly to the Director Purchasing Contracts and Accounts Payable.
This role involves performing various accounting support tasks that require a broad understanding of general accounting practices and procedures in areas such as payroll, accounts receivable, accounts payable, and budgeting. Key responsibilities include recording transactions in ledgers, balancing and reconciling accounts, preparing journal entries, handling bank deposits, processing payroll deductions, issuing student refund checks, and reviewing reports and accounts to ensure accuracy.
